Why Hire a Professional Back Door Installer?
Know-how and Experience
Professional installers have the technical abilities and experience to make sure that the back door is fitted properly. They understand the nuances of door installation, consisting of how to correctly align the door frame, adjust hinges, and make sure that the door runs smoothly.
Time Efficiency
Installing a back door can be a lengthy undertaking, particularly for those unfamiliar with the process. Professionals can normally complete the installation much faster, permitting property owners to resume their normal routines without considerable disturbance.
Warranty and Guarantees
Many professional installation services provide warranties on their work. This not just safeguards your financial investment however also offers peace of mind understanding that the work is ensured.
Access to Quality Materials
Professional installers often have great relationships with providers, providing access to high-quality doors and materials that might not be easily available to the average customer.
Factors to Consider When Choosing an Installer
When looking for a back door installer near you, keep the following consider mind:
- Experience: Look for installers with a proven track record in door installation.
- Reviews and References: Check online reviews or ask for recommendations to evaluate the satisfaction of previous customers.
- Prices: Compare quotes from numerous service providers to guarantee you're getting a reasonable offer.
- Licensing and Insurance: Always choose installers who are licensed and guaranteed to safeguard yourself from any liabilities.
- Warranty: Inquire about warranties on both the installation work and the doors used.

How to Find Back Door Installers Near You
Discovering a reputable back door installer can be facilitated with the following techniques:
1. Online Search
Use online search engine to search for “back door installers near me.” Websites such as Yelp, Angie's List, and Google Maps can offer ratings, reviews, and contact details.
2. Local Recommendations
Ask pals, family, or next-door neighbors if they can recommend proficient installers. Personal recommendations frequently lead to reliable service companies.
3. Home Improvement Stores
Go to local hardware or home improvement stores. Staff often have connections with reputable installers and may even offer installation services themselves.
4. Social Network and Community Apps
Platforms like Facebook, Nextdoor, or community online forums can be outstanding resources for local recommendations. You can publish your demand and get actions from neighborhood members.
5. Trade Associations
Think about consulting trade associations associated with home improvement, such as the National Association of Home Builders (NAHB) or the Home Builders Association (HBA). These companies can help you find qualified professionals.
